Explore Liverpool's Waterfront
The Royal Albert Dock is one of Liverpool's most accessible destinations.
Wide promenades, level pathways and accessible cafés make it ideal for a leisurely day out.
You'll also find:
- Tate Liverpool
- Merseyside Maritime Museum
- Museum of Liverpool
- Waterfront restaurants
- Accessible public toilets
It's one of the city's most enjoyable places to explore at your own pace.

Shopping Made Easy
Liverpool ONE has become one of the UK's most accessible shopping destinations.
Visitors benefit from:
- Wide walkways
- Accessible lifts
- Disabled parking
- Accessible toilets
- Plenty of places to rest
With hundreds of shops and restaurants, it's an ideal destination whatever the weather.
